The Cook Islands is a self-governing island country in the South Pacific Ocean in free association with New Zealand. It comprises 15 islands whose total land area is 240 square kilometres (93 sq mi). The Cook Islands' Exclusive Economic Zone (EEZ) covers 1,960,027 square kilometres (756,771 sq mi) of ocean. Since 2001, the Cook Islands has run its own foreign and defence policy. WebAfter the missions, the Cook Islands came to be a British protectorate. The islands were annexed by the New Zealand Government in 1901 and locals were provided New Zealand citizenship in 1949. Only a few years later, they were granted self-governing status.

WebJun 7, 2024 · The Cook Islands are right in the center of Polynesia, in the middle of the South Pacific. They consist of 15 islands, of which 12 are inhabited and stretching over nearly 1,500 kilometers/ 932 miles from south to north. The islands divide into a northern and southern archipelago, with Rarotonga being the main island and Avarua the capital.
